Manchester United’s manager, Erik ten Hag, has expressed his anger at other teams for “inflating” the price of players on the transfer market when Old Trafford is interested in signing them.

With various add-ons, United spent well over £180 million on four new players. Jonny Evans was a free agent. The overall expenditure now totals well over £180 million. But these investments haven’t yet led to an improvement in the squad’s performance on the field, where Ten Hag’s team has played three of its first five Premier League games.

Ten Hag dismissed the comparison between Manchester United’s summer spending and Brighton’s, noting that Brighton departed Old Trafford on Saturday with a commanding 3-1 victory.

He said, “I think all the teams are spending a lot of money.

Numerous clubs, including Chelsea, Liverpool, Manchester City, Arsenal, Newcastle, and even West Ham, unquestionably fall under this category. Brighton did spent more than £80 million, but because to players they had previously bought cheaply and then sold for a far greater price, the club really generated a profit of up to £100 million in transfer fees. Ten Hag learned later that the Seagulls side that competed on Saturday had been put together for less than £20 million.

In a statement, the CEO of United Airlines highlighted what seems to be a valid point of dispute.

“I think Brighton has spent money too, just like everyone else,” said the speaker. Ten Hag asserted that “this is also true: when Man United comes, the price goes up.”

It has become customary over the past few years to assume that selling clubs will demand a greater price when United is involved. Jadon Sancho’s asking price from Borussia Dortmund once exceeded £100 million, while Leicester’s 2019 asking price for Harry Maguire was previously set at £100 million as well.

Even as recently as this summer, United was having trouble convincing Bayern Munich to agree to a deal for Benjamin Pavard due to the asking price. Bayern’s demands have risen from £30 million to £34.5 million since the start of negotiations with the player, according to a 90min story from the previous month. Bayern ultimately reached a deal with Inter to sell the Frenchman for £28 million, which was less than what they had originally asked United for.
